Problems solved by technology

On the other hand, when a doctor encounters a hard tumor, it is difficult for the traditional microwave needle to directly penetrate the hard shell of the tumor and enter the center of the tumor for ablation due to insufficient puncturing force.
In clinical practice, such as microwave ablation of thyroid tumors, thyroid tumors have a hard shell, and traditional microwave needles cannot directly pierce the hard shell. Doctors can only use microwave ablation and puncture at the same time, and gradually send traditional microwave needles into the thyroid gland. The location of the center of the tumor, and then perform precise microwave ablation
Due to the insufficient puncture force of traditional microwave needles, the operation time is greatly increased, and the operation difficulty is also increased

Abstract

The invention provides a splitting reducing microwave needle. The splitting reducing microwave needle comprises a puncture needle core, a reducing taper head is arranged at the rear outer ring of thehead end of the puncture needle core and comprises a reducing taper head head end and a reducing taper head tail end, the diameters from the reducing taper head head end to the reducing taper head tail end are gradually increased, and a sleeve is arranged inside the tail end of the puncture needle core. In an operation, the splitting reducing microwave needle can directly puncture the skin of a patient, and directly enters a focus position; hemorrhage is reduced, and the postoperative healing time is shortened, which is beneficial to postoperative recovery of the patient.

Background technique [0002] Microwave ablation is a thermal ablation technique for tumor treatment that has developed rapidly in the past 10 years. The heating mechanism of microwave to biological tissue has two aspects: one is dipole heating, which is also the main factor of microwave heating. Under the action of a microwave electromagnetic field with a frequency >900MHz, the polarity of dipoles such as water molecules in the tumor is out of balance, and rapidly changes direction with the alternation of the microwave electric field, flipping and rubbing against each other at a frequency of more than one million times per second.
